描述(由申请人提供):流行病学和结果研究领域的指导研究科学家发展奖 (K01) 将使我能够在成功的 CAD 流行病学研究小组的指导下从生殖流行病学过渡到儿童过敏性疾病 (CAD) 流行病学研究。通过这个拟议的研究和培训计划,我将培养成为 CAD 领域的独立研究员所需的技能。 CAD 是一种日益严重的流行病,与死亡率和发病率相当高有关。百分之三十的病例归因于孩子的出生顺序。但是,根本机制无法用卫生假说来解释,因为几乎没有证据表明感染率与出生顺序存在共变。过敏状态的特征是 T 辅助细胞 1/T 辅助细胞 2 比率(Th1/Th2 比率)偏向 Th2 细胞-细胞因子优势,而 Th1 在过敏反应中的作用尚未确定。妊娠被认为是 Th2 主导的过程。因此,妊娠可能是 CAD 因果网络中的一个关键组成部分。 T 调节细胞(Treg)可抑制小鼠和人类对胎儿的同种异体反应,在成功怀孕时会增加,在产后会减少,但仍高于怀孕前的水平。研究表明 Tregs 可以控制 Th1 和 Th2 反应。尽管尚未确定从母亲到胎儿的耐受性转移模式,但这可以解释所观察到的出生顺序与随后的 CAD 风险之间的关联。因此,问题是:妊娠期间母体 Tregs 在 CAD 风险中发挥什么作用?作为 NIH 资助的一项正在进行的研究的一部分,正在底特律地区招募一组出生队列进行纵向研究,以研究 CAD 发展中的早期暴露情况。使用该队列中 225 对母子的子集,我们将研究以下假设(Treg:CD4 CD25 FOXP3 和 CD4 CD25 CTLA4)。我们的假设是: 1) 更多的先前活产和更短的怀孕间隔将预示:怀孕期间以及产后 1、6 和 12 个月时母体 Tregs 较高; b.降低母亲产前 IgE; 2) 怀孕期间母体 Tregs 水平较高可预测:孩子在分娩(脐带)、6 个月、12 个月和 2 岁时血液中的 Tregs 含量较高; b.孩子分娩时(脐带)、6 个月、12 个月和 2 岁时血液中的 IgE 较低; c.降低孩子 2 岁时对常见空气过敏原和食物过敏原进行皮肤点刺测试呈阳性的风险。

DESCRIPTION (provided by applicant): This Mentored Research Scientist Development Award in Epidemiology and Outcomes Research (K01) will allow me to transition from reproductive epidemiology to childhood allergic disease (CAD) epidemiology research under the guidance of a successful CAD epidemiology research group. Through this proposed research and training program, I will develop the skills needed to become an independent researcher in the field of CAD. CAD are a growing epidemic and are associated with mortality and considerable morbidity. Thirty percent of cases have been attributed to the children's birth order. But, the underlying mechanism cannot be explained by the hygiene hypothesis, because there is little evidence of covariation of infection rates with birth order. Allergic status has been characterized by the T-helper1/T-helper2 ratio (Th1/Th2 ratio) skewed toward a Th2 cell-cytokine predominance, with the role of Th1 in the allergic response not yet defined. Pregnancy is assumed to be a Th2 dominant process. Thus pregnancy is likely a critical component in the causal web of CAD. T regulatory cells (Tregs), which suppress allogenic responses against the fetus in mice and humans, increase in successful pregnancy and decrease, but remain above pre-pregnancy levels, during the postpartum. Research has indicated that Tregs can control both Th1 and Th2 responses. Although a mode of tolerance transference from mother to fetus has not yet been identified, this could explain the observed association between birth order and subsequent CAD risk. Hence the question: what is the role of maternal Tregs during pregnancy in the risk of CAD? As part of an ongoing NIH-funded study, a birth cohort is being recruited for longitudinal study in the Detroit area to study early life exposures in the development of CAD. Using a subset of 225 mother-child pairs from this cohort, we will study the following hypotheses (Tregs: CD4+CD25+FOXP3+ and CD4+CD25+CTLA4+). Our hypotheses are: 1) More prior live births and shorter pregnancy intervals will be predictive of: a. Higher maternal Tregs during pregnancy and at 1, 6 and 12 months postpartum; b. Lower maternal prenatal IgE; and 2) Higher maternal Tregs during pregnancy are predictive of: a. Higher Tregs in their child's blood at delivery (cord), 6 and 12 months and 2 years; b. Lower IgE in their child's blood at delivery (cord), 6 and 12 months and 2 years; c. Reduced risk of their child having a positive skin prick test for common aeroallergens and food allergens at age 2 years.
